This European poetry project links young people in Amsterdam, Antwerp, Berlin and London and motivates them to read and write poetry inspired by the work of European poets. An initiative of the School der Poezie in Amsterdam, Y-Poetry is coming to London in 2012 with schools across the capital taking part. Following a week of intensive workshops led by Dutch poets and teachers where students will be inspired by the work of poets including Wordsworth, Larkin and Hesse, London participants will take to the stage for the London preliminary rounds to select six winners who will travel to Amsterdam to perform alongside their European peers during a weekend of performances, workshops and cultural visits.
